Financial Planning For Youth: With the fast pace of the world, today’s youth are also changing. In most of the cases, it is seen that the youth increase their expenses immediately after getting a job. The salary coming every month starts getting spent on EMI of expensive phones, premium shoes and clothes and trips every month. During all this, they forget financial planning completely or start ignoring it.

This mistake may cost them dearly in future. Experts on the matter say that along with the first job, savings and investments should be given priority. Besides, it is also very important to start investment at the right time. If your age is less than 30 years, then you can make financial planning by following these few steps. So that you do not have to face any kind of financial problem…

1. Make sure to create an emergency fund

There are many occasions in life when people need money immediately. At such times, your emergency fund is your best friend. Amidst job uncertainties, it is advisable to create an emergency fund equal to 3 months of your expenses. This fund keeps you financially safe after sudden job loss.

2. Adopting the habit of investing

You must invest some part of your monthly income. Even small investments can create huge corpus in the long run. Due to which your future is secure and you do not have to face financial problems.

3. Making a monthly budget

By making a budget for every month, you can avoid many unnecessary expenses. As important as making a budget is, it is equally important to follow it. Doing this helps you limit your expenses. You get a chance to invest the remaining money.

4. Try to improve CIBIL score

If you use a credit card, it is very important to maintain a strong CIBIL score. For this, pay bills on time and avoid spending more than your credit limit. Having a good CIBIL score makes it easier to get a loan from the bank at the time of need in the future.
